Fujitsu Arrows Tab Running Windows 8

Fujitsu just announced recently that they will be releasing the Arrows Tab by the end of the year. The tablet is said to be waterproof, just like last year's Arrows Tab F-01 LTE.

We have no word yet about the specifications of this 10.1-inch tablet, but one thing is for sure, it will be carrying the Windows 8 Operating System instead of the Android Honeycomb.

The Arrow Tablet has the proprietary quick-response panel by Fujitsu and weight 599 grams. The tablet has a micro-USB port and a microSD card slot. It also has the front facing and rear cameras.

This tablet PC now has sharper corners, unlike last year's design which had the rounded and smoother edges. The Arrows Tab F-01 LTE. that debuted last year at CEATEC had a flimsy plastic backing. It has improved its appearance and is now sporting an elegant metallic finish and has more texture.

Fujitsu has been known to create waterproof tablets for those who are afraid of getting their prized possession wet, the specifications of this product are still a mystery but everyone is expecting that it will have the Windows 8 operating system like the other tablets that will be released this year.
